About the role

We are looking to recruit a casual Lifeguard to join our expanding Wellbeing Centre Service. As the council’s lead service for delivering and developing physical activity opportunities; you will work closely with the management team to ensure that the service maximises its contribution to improving the health and wellbeing of the county’s residents.

Leading teams to develop Wellbeing Hubs in the mid & south of Ceredigion, you will identify how we can improve our current provision such as Learn To Swim programme, Free Swimming and our School Swimming programme and introduce new opportunities to increase the usage of all our facilities. Your role will also involve supporting our staff to provide an excellent customer experience.

We want to provide opportunities that encourage the residents of Ceredigion to become healthy and active and to embed those principles into their everyday lives.  You will work closely with the Co-ordinator – WBH Operations and Development, Swimming Instructor and Duty Officers to achieve this.
